| MARK BOONE JUNIOR (Catlin) began writing, acting and producing theatrical plays in New York City in 1982, and teamed with Steve Buscemi shortly after Buscemi starred in one of Boones early productions. The two produced and performed in numerous plays at many of the legendary small theaters, such as La Mama, and clubs that dotted the city during the 1980s. During that period of time, the two artists developed a unique style of storytelling, adapted a number of plays and authored their own. Boone, a composer, songwriter and guitarist, and Buscemi also played in a band they called The Pawns of Love, appearing at similar venues. Boone moved to Los Angeles around 1990 to advance his career as an actor. He has since appeared in many movies, including Rosewood, Buscemis Trees Lounge, The Treat and Cold Around the Heart. |
